Director of Publicity & Strategic Partnerships
Working closely with the Vice President of Marketing and Communications the Director of Publicity & Strategic Partnerships provides leadership, strategy, and execution for Crossway's publicity efforts, working to expand the reach and ministry impact of Crossway's books, Bibles, as well as our authors. This individual leads the publicity team while cultivating strategic relationships with influencers, key endorsers, churches, church networks, podcasters, media outlets, and other mission-aligned Christian ministries that help introduce Crossway resources to new audiences.
This role combines thoughtful publicity strategy with proactive relationship development, ensuring that every priority publishing project achieves the widest reach possible.

Comprehensive medical, dental, and vision plans for full time employees after 30 days of employment with employer contribution to costs
Three medical plan options available with monthly premium costs for a family from $125-$300
Life, long term, and short term disability insurance for full time employees paid by company
Additional voluntary life insurance offerings paid by employee
Paid vacation and illness days for full time employees (part time employees PTO accrual based on hours worked.)
11 paid holiday for full time employees (part time employees holiday pay dependent on schedule)
Participation in retirement plan including 25% company match of up to $1,500 for full time and part time employees (temporary employees not eligible.)
This position offers an annual salary range of $75-80k and is based on previous work experience, education, acquired skills, and established relationships. Salary commensurate with current standards for comparable positions and responsibilities within publishing and other leading not-for-profit ministries. Compensation is reviewed and evaluated annually by the Executive Compensation Committee (ECC) of the Crossway Board of Directors.
